Indianapolis Colts running back Ahmad Bradshaw has always had injury trouble during his career, but the team is hopeful that he will be ready to play when the Colts take on the Raiders in Week 1.

According to the Indianapolis Star, Colts coach Chuck Pagano is hoping that Bradshaw will increase his reps this week and can play on Sunday. Pagano said Bradshaw is in a good place mentally and physically.
UPDATE: Pagano said Bradshaw will play on Sunday, according to Tom James of the Terre Haute Tribune Star.
Fantasy spin: Bradshaw has the opportunity to be an undisputed feature running back in Indianapolis’ offense if he stays healthy. That’s always been the big “if” with Bradshaw, but injuries can be tough to predict.
To start the season, Bradshaw should be a decent flex option with the upside to be even better if Indianapolis' offense starts to take form. This week's news is certainly encouraging for Bradshaw owners.
